Pemmin's Aura

1UU · Enchantment — Aura

Enchant creature {U}: Untap enchanted creature. {U}: Enchanted creature gains flying until end of turn. {U}: Enchanted creature gains shroud until end of turn. (It can't be the target of spells or abilities.) {1}: Enchanted creature gets +1/-1 or -1/+1 until end of turn.
